36 U.S.C. § 70905
Title36Patriotic and National Observances
Chapter709 — FUTURE FARMERS OF AMERICA

Text

(a)Composition.—There shall be not less than 6 national student officers of the FFA, including a student president, 4 student vice presidents (each representing regions as provided in the constitution or bylaws of the corporation), and a student secretary.
(b)Election.—The national officers of the corporation shall be elected annually by a majority vote of the delegates assembled in the annual national convention from among qualified members of the corporation.
(c)Vote at National Convention.—Each qualified delegate has one vote at the annual national convention.

History

(Pub. L. 105–225, Aug. 12, 1998, 112 Stat. 1357; Pub. L. 116–7, §6, Feb. 21, 2019, 133 Stat. 480.)

Amendments
2019—Subsec. (a). Pub. L. 116–7, §6(1), amended subsec. (a) generally. Prior to amendment, text read as follows: "The national officers of the corporation are a student president, four student vice presidents (one from each of four regions of the United States established in the bylaws for purposes of administration of the corporation), a student secretary, an executive secretary, a treasurer, and a national advisor."
Subsec. (b). Pub. L. 116–7, §6(4), struck out ", except that—" in introductory provisions and pars. (1) to (3) which related to the national advisor, executive secretary, and treasurer, respectively.
Pub. L. 116–7, §6(2), (3), redesignated subsec. (c) as (b) and struck out former subsec. (b) which read as follows: "Board of Student Officers.—The national student officers of the corporation comprise a board of student officers. The board of student officers shall advise and make recommendations to the board of directors about the activities and business of the corporation."
Subsecs. (c), (d). Pub. L. 116–7, §6(3), redesignated subsec. (d) as (c). Former subsec. (c) redesignated (b).
